<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Transposing a single variable. in SAS Procedures</title>
    <link>https://communities.sas.com/t5/SAS-Procedures/Transposing-a-single-variable/m-p/21196#M4458</link>
    <description>My data set Names have only one variable, Person, like this:&lt;BR /&gt;
&lt;BR /&gt;
Person&lt;BR /&gt;
********&lt;BR /&gt;
Adam&lt;BR /&gt;
Eve&lt;BR /&gt;
Ask&lt;BR /&gt;
Embla&lt;BR /&gt;
&lt;BR /&gt;
With the code:&lt;BR /&gt;
&lt;BR /&gt;
&lt;B&gt;proc transpose data=names out=names prefix=Name;&lt;BR /&gt;
var person;&lt;BR /&gt;
run;&lt;/B&gt;&lt;BR /&gt;
&lt;BR /&gt;
I get:&lt;BR /&gt;
&lt;BR /&gt;
_NAME_ _LABEL_ Name1 Name2 Name 3 Name4&lt;BR /&gt;
person personlabel Adam Eve Ask Embla&lt;BR /&gt;
&lt;BR /&gt;
In a data statement I can drop _NAME_ and _LABEL_, so I get what I want:&lt;BR /&gt;
&lt;BR /&gt;
Name1 Name2 Name3 Name4&lt;BR /&gt;
Adam Eve Ask Embla&lt;BR /&gt;
&lt;BR /&gt;
Could that have been done directly in proc transpose?</description>
    <pubDate>Tue, 24 Nov 2009 07:06:59 GMT</pubDate>
    <dc:creator>deleted_user</dc:creator>
    <dc:date>2009-11-24T07:06:59Z</dc:date>
    <item>
      <title>Transposing a single variable.</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/Transposing-a-single-variable/m-p/21196#M4458</link>
      <description>My data set Names have only one variable, Person, like this:&lt;BR /&gt;
&lt;BR /&gt;
Person&lt;BR /&gt;
********&lt;BR /&gt;
Adam&lt;BR /&gt;
Eve&lt;BR /&gt;
Ask&lt;BR /&gt;
Embla&lt;BR /&gt;
&lt;BR /&gt;
With the code:&lt;BR /&gt;
&lt;BR /&gt;
&lt;B&gt;proc transpose data=names out=names prefix=Name;&lt;BR /&gt;
var person;&lt;BR /&gt;
run;&lt;/B&gt;&lt;BR /&gt;
&lt;BR /&gt;
I get:&lt;BR /&gt;
&lt;BR /&gt;
_NAME_ _LABEL_ Name1 Name2 Name 3 Name4&lt;BR /&gt;
person personlabel Adam Eve Ask Embla&lt;BR /&gt;
&lt;BR /&gt;
In a data statement I can drop _NAME_ and _LABEL_, so I get what I want:&lt;BR /&gt;
&lt;BR /&gt;
Name1 Name2 Name3 Name4&lt;BR /&gt;
Adam Eve Ask Embla&lt;BR /&gt;
&lt;BR /&gt;
Could that have been done directly in proc transpose?</description>
      <pubDate>Tue, 24 Nov 2009 07:06:59 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/Transposing-a-single-variable/m-p/21196#M4458</guid>
      <dc:creator>deleted_user</dc:creator>
      <dc:date>2009-11-24T07:06:59Z</dc:date>
    </item>
    <item>
      <title>Re: Transposing a single variable.</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/Transposing-a-single-variable/m-p/21197#M4459</link>
      <description>Yes.&lt;BR /&gt;
&lt;BR /&gt;
You should specify the drop statement at the output table, like this:&lt;BR /&gt;
&lt;BR /&gt;
[pre]proc transpose data=names out=names (drop = _:)  prefix=Name;&lt;BR /&gt;
var person;&lt;BR /&gt;
run;[/pre]&lt;BR /&gt;
&lt;BR /&gt;
drop = _: is actually a wildcard (_*) , it works like drop any variable that stars with _&lt;BR /&gt;
&lt;BR /&gt;
Cheers from portugal.&lt;BR /&gt;
&lt;BR /&gt;
Daniel Santos @ &lt;A href="http://www.cgd.pt" target="_blank"&gt;www.cgd.pt&lt;/A&gt;</description>
      <pubDate>Tue, 24 Nov 2009 07:58:13 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/Transposing-a-single-variable/m-p/21197#M4459</guid>
      <dc:creator>DanielSantos</dc:creator>
      <dc:date>2009-11-24T07:58:13Z</dc:date>
    </item>
  </channel>
</rss>

